I am new to smoking, and feel that I will need some help from the Pro's to get me on the right track.
I just got my new 4 rack Jim Beam Bradley digital smoker. I have read threw the supplied material,
and understand that my new smoker needs to be seasoned, outside of the provided instructions, should
I season my unit with a particular type of wood bisquette???

As mentioned any bisquettes flavor can be used. The main purpose is to burn off any residual oils that remain after the manufacturing process.
